A 5-year-old boy presents with a 2-day history of a intensely itchy, vesicular rash. It started on his trunk and has now spread to his face and limbs. Some of the vesicles have become cloudy and some have crusted over. He is otherwise well and afebrile. What is the most appropriate management?
